#2328547 - 07/26/11 03:53 PM 5-40 Rotella in vehicles calling for 5-20 oil?
callbay Offline


Registered: 05/29/05
Posts: 535
Loc: Ozark Mountains
We use 5-40 Rotella in almost everything my family has. Trucks, heavy equipment, cars, boats, even small air cooled gas engines. We recently went 700 hours on an OCI for a Cat backhoe by mistake with no apparent problems. It only has an 8 quart capacity too.

The only thing we don't use it in is for cars calling for for 5-20.

Do you guys think there would be any problems using 5-40 Rotella in vehicles calling for for 5-20 other than a tad less mpg.(as long as they were out of warranty)?

In modern cars and their engines, gaps and passages are much smaller between parts than they used to be.
If engine is old, and worn out,gaps should increase, and 40 weight oil should flow as 20 when it was new. In case of new, or good maintained engine, 40 weight oil might flow worse in tiny gaps and delay lubrication, which will lead to excessive wear and drop in mpg.
